Brooker and Fisher at Bramhall, 22 June 2002

Eilish Gorse



 
The Commander, about to begin a song
Matthew Celestial Smith, about to choose his registration
A white jacket for Gary ... it was Matthew who wore white on the Danish dates.
But we're not implying that they share a single jacket, of course.
Unusual to see Matthew at the C3, though that seemed a standard instrument in Copping days
Gary playing from The Book of Orchids ... which has words, not chords, in it.
The organist's left hand close to the Leslie switch, while the Leslie itself sits to his right on its trolley
We believe this ultra-sturdy piano stand travels with the band, though the keyboard itself is hired in situ. It doesn't always get used ... but Gary never plays on the x-shaped, ironing-board style stands.
The floor monitor, behind, was not giving Matthew the mix he wanted on the night: too much piano.
Gary searches for a song. During the last number he announced 'Eilish Gorse, 40 today, turn a whiter shade of pale': indeed, Eilish took these pictures for BtP with the camera that was her birthday present ... thanks ! :-)
A golden light suffuses the organist ... somehow more Celestial?
